So Jeremiah called Baruch son of Neriah, and at the dictation of Jeremiah, Baruch wrote on a scroll all the words that the LORD had spoken to Jeremiah.
- Jeremiah 36:4
so you are to go to the house of the LORD on a day of fasting, and in the hearing of the people you are to read the words of the LORD from the scroll you have written at my dictation. Read them in the hearing of all the people of Judah who are coming from their cities.
- Jeremiah 36:6
“Tell us now,” they asked Baruch, “how did you write all these words? Was it at Jeremiah’s dictation?”
- Jeremiah 36:17
“It was at his dictation,” Baruch replied. “He recited all these words to me and I wrote them in ink on the scroll.”
- Jeremiah 36:18
Then Jeremiah took another scroll and gave it to the scribe Baruch son of Neriah, and at Jeremiah’s dictation he wrote on it all the words of the scroll that Jehoiakim king of Judah had burned in the fire. And many similar words were added to them.
- Jeremiah 36:32
This is the word that Jeremiah the prophet spoke to Baruch son of Neriah when he wrote these words on a scroll at the dictation of Jeremiah in the fourth year of Jehoiakim son of Josiah, king of Judah:
- Jeremiah 45:1
